Receptionist / Transcriptionist Worker's Compensation Law Office Dayton, OH Job Details Full-time $18 - $21 an hour 4 hours ago Benefits 401(k) Paid time off Qualifications Digital recording transcription method Microsoft Office High school diploma or GED Organizational skills Typing Clerical experience Editing Time management Full Job Description Job Summary We are seeking a detail-oriented and efficient Receptionist to join our team in a law office that specializes in worker's compensation. The ideal candidate will be responsible for greeting clients, answering phone, transcribing audio recordings into written documents, type and send correspondence and filing. This position requires strong organizational skills, the ability to manage multiple tasks at once, the ability to work independently, as well as a friendly and inviting phone voice. Duties Transcribe audio recordings accurately and promptly, ensuring all content is clear and coherent. Create and proofread documents and letters. Manage and maintain files and organize documents. Contact with clients, answering phone calls with the most upmost level of friendliness and professionalism, filing of documents and client folders. Collaborate with team members to ensure deadlines are met while maintaining quality standards. Demonstrate effective time management skills to prioritize tasks efficiently. Qualifications Friendly, personable and professional phone voice. Transcription experience is required. Office experience is required. Strong office skills with a focus on organization and detail. Proficiency in proofreading to ensure accuracy of documents and letters. Excellent time management skills to handle multiple assignments effectively. Ability to work independently as well as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
